Dongfeng Motor plans to classify its subsidiary brands Dongfeng Liuzhou Fengxing, Fengshen and Zhengzhou Nissan into three different categories.

The brands will be divided into family oriented, fashionable and functional categories, and all of them will be incorporated into Dongfeng Commercial Vehicle, reported the Beijing News. A Dongfeng logo will be common to all brands.

The plan is the latest move by Dongfeng as part of its strategy to develop its own brand business. A Dongfeng official said Fengxing, Fengshen and Zhengzhou Nissan would imitate GM’s Chevrolet, Buick and GMC brands, respectively.

According to the plan, which was announced in 2011, subsidiary brands will have the same parts suppliers and sell their vehicles through the same sales channel, to cut costs.

Models of the three brands will be sold through “allied dealerships”, the first of which were set up in Fujian’s Hongyan, Hubei’s Xiangtan and Jilin’s Xinhui.
